Definition of Cortege

noun

  1. A ceremonial procession, especially for a wedding or funeral or following a king.

    "1660: Samuel Pepys, Diary - Upon the morrow after their marriage, the bride and bridegroom perambulate the streets, followed by a numerous cortege, the guests at the wedding festival, two and two..."
